-
Insider Selling: HubSpot, Inc. (NYSE:HUBS) Insider Sells 8,500 Shares of Stock
Source: Buzz FX / 20 Mar 2025 20:26:18 America/New_York
Insider Selling: HubSpot, Inc. (NYSE:HUBS) Insider Sells 8,500 Shares of Stock Written by MarketBeat March 20, 2025 Share Link copied to clipboard. Remove Ads HubSpot, Inc. ( NYSE:HUBS - Get Free Report ) insider Brian Halligan sold 8,500 s
Read more...